Problems solved by technology

At present, the electricity price is set according to the peak and trough periods of electricity consumption. The electricity price during the peak period is the highest, while the electricity price during the trough period is the lowest. For a charging station, it is of course hoped that the charging cost should be as low as possible, so the charging station hopes that the electric vehicles will be the most It is best to arrange charging during the low power consumption period. However, such a simple charging scheduling method cannot fully meet the charging needs of electric vehicles. Many trams arrive at the charging station and leave the charging station during the low power consumption period. The charging power of the charging station is too large, even exceeding the charging load of the charging station
In order to meet the fast charging needs of charging vehicles, charging stations will provide a large charging rate to complete charging quickly. However, such a high-power charging rate will inevitably lead to shortened service life of charging equipment and electric vehicle batteries.

Abstract

The invention provides a charging station electric vehicle online smooth charging system and method. The method includes a queuing step, a mediation step, an online charging step and a power update step. For the problem, only one optimization object can be considered, which is to minimize the charging costs of a charging station, or to maximize the stationarity of the charging power of the charging station. In the system and method, the minimizing of the charging costs of the charging station, the stability of the whole charging power of the charging station and the stability of the charging power of charging piles can be simultaneously considered; a multi-target optimization model can be established; the multi-target optimization model can be converted into a simple target optimization problem by utilizing an efficacy function method; and the charging power of an electric vehicle at the charging station at each time can be solved by designing an online smooth charging algorithm. The system and method can effectively enhance the charging efficiency of the charging station and reduce the waiting time of the electric vehicle on charging; and the system and method have advantages of being smooth in charging, low in charging cost and stable in charging power.
